The Impact of Software on Real Estate Business

Stating the obvious, the real estate industry has been slow in embracing technology, with many businesses still relying on traditional methods to manage their operations. Fortunately, the emergence of advanced software solutions has changed this, providing new opportunities for businesses to modernize their processes and improve their overall efficiency.

One of the most significant examples is using property management software for rental properties to streamline operations, increase efficiency, and provide better services to clients. It enables property managers to automate various tasks, such as rent collection, lease renewals, and maintenance requests. Thereby freeing up time and resources for other aspects of their business.

The use of software in the real estate business has also enabled greater communication and collaboration between staff and clients. With cloud-based software solutions, businesses can share information and updates in real-time, enhancing transparency and building client trust. Overall, it is revolutionizing how businesses operate, creating new opportunities for growth and success.

Revamping Real Estate Processes with Software

Businesses can use numerous types of software to revamp their entire process. It can automate repetitive tasks such as data entry, document management, and communication, reducing the time and effort required to complete these tasks manually. Additionally, the software can provide real-time data and analytics to help businesses make more informed decisions and optimize their operations.

As a result, agents and property managers can have free time to focus on more valuable activities such as networking, client acquisition, and closing deals.

For example, some software solutions can automatically manage and organize client information, generate leads, and schedule appointments. It also improves the efficiency of communication between agents, brokers, and clients as they can easily connect through various channels, such as email, messaging, or social media, to receive updates on property listings or to ask questions.

Enhancing Customer Experience with Software

It allows real estate businesses to provide their clients with a more personalized experience, increasing customer satisfaction and loyalty.

For instance, software solutions can collect and analyze client data, such as browsing behavior and preferences, to provide more targeted recommendations and personalized experiences.

Furthermore, it improves the transparency and accessibility of information, allowing clients to easily access and review property listings, contracts, and other relevant information. This transparency can build trust between agents, brokers, and clients, leading to more successful deals and long-term relationships.

In fact, it also enhances the presentation of properties, allowing clients to view 3D models and virtual tours of properties, improving their overall experience. By providing this level of detail, clients can make more informed decisions about properties, leading to quicker sales and more satisfied clients.

Opportunities for Real Estate Businesses

Some businesses are developing software solutions that allow clients to purchase or rent properties directly online, reducing the need for in-person interactions and improving the speed and efficiency of the sales process.

Other businesses are developing software solutions that use artificial intelligence (AI) to analyze property data and provide more accurate property valuations. This technology can help businesses make better-informed decisions about pricing, leading to more competitive pricing and more successful sales.

Additionally, the software provides better training and support for agents and brokers. With the right software tools, real estate businesses can provide their staff access to online training modules, webinars, and tutorials, helping them improve their skills and stay up-to-date with industry developments. This can lead to a more knowledgeable and productive workforce.
